What speedup is possible with pipelining

Assignment Help Computer Engineering
Reference no: EM132141243

Question :

Suppose an instruction can be carried out in 3 stages, the stages taking 3 ns, 7 ns, and 10 ns, respectively.

(a) What is the maximum execution rate without pipelining?

(b) What speedup is possible with pipelining?

Reference no: EM132141243

Questions Cloud

Provide again a polynomial time algorithm : Suppose we are given a directed graph G = (V, E), a set of nodes A V (denoted as people) and a set of nodes B V (denoted as exit).
What is the running time of your algorithm : Give a bottom-up dynamic programming algorithm based off your recursive definition. What is the running time of your algorithm?
How many total packets are sent with stop-and-wait : Assume that ACKs are never lost. How many total packets (including retransmissions) are sent with stop-and-wait.
Design an algorithm to update the minimum spanning tre : Design an algorithm to update the minimum spanning tree when the weight of a single edge e is increased.
What speedup is possible with pipelining : What is the maximum execution rate without pipelining? What speedup is possible with pipelining?
Would there be any advantages to using the cts and rts frame : Suppose the IEEE 802.11 RTS and CTS frames were as long as the standard DATA and ACK frames.
How does the behavior of dbscan and k-means differ on : Suppose you are given two sets of 100 points that fall within the unit square. One set of points (a) is arranged so that the points are uniformly spaced.
Describe a linear time algorithm for this does di-graph g : Determine whether a given vertex can reach every other vertex in the graph (this is the 1-to-many reachability problem).
Find a shortest path from s to t : Design an algorithm that given any two vertices s and t of G, find a shortest path from s to t using O(|E|) time.

Reviews

Write a Review

Computer Engineering Questions & Answers

  Why was original too time consuming

Write detailed explanation of why design was not implemented. For example, if your design was too ambitious and you did't have time to implement it completely, what did you do instead, and why was original too time consuming?

  What is the purpose of the hidden control view state

What is the purpose of the hidden control View State? How can an ASP.NET checkbox control be forced to cause a post back when it is checked?

  Which of three application transactions must be made atomic

Which of the three application transactions must be made atomic (e.g., specify transaction boundaries) to prevent possible lost update? Why and why not?

  Write a program that opens a specified text file

Write a program that opens a specified text file and then displays a list of all the unique words found in the file.

  Question1 which of following statements is true a an md

question1. which of following statements is true? a an md could be an administrator b an rn can be an administrator c

  Core memory consists of the cpu and arithmetic logic

Core memory consists of the CPU and arithmetic logic unit but not the attached cache memory - Does the implementation of cache memory on multi-core chips vary from one manufacturer to another? Explain and cite your sources

  Find out and show the percentage of instances

Choose two factor variables. For each factor variable, show a barplot of the number of instances (or count) with a nominal value for each possible value.

  Write a routine to split concave polygon using vector method

Write a routine to split a concave polygon using the vector method. Write a routine to split a concave polygon using the rotational method.

  Create a diagram for a layered architecture view of system

To present a static model of the system, create a diagram for a layered architecture view of the system. Create a client/server diagram to model the physical view of the system.

  Make numeric buttons for numbers input

create the Calculate button the Accept button.make numeric buttons for numbers input

  How many register windows would be available

How many registers would be available for use by output parameters - How many register windows would be available for use?

  Write a java application which finds the total

Write down a JAVA application that finds the total and average of odd numbers from 1 to 15. Your JAVA program must use a counted loop to accomplish this task.

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d